I've been quite impressed with a program called 'TileIconifier'. With this, it's possible enlarge the program's own embedded icon so that it fills the tile. It is also possible to use custom made images that will do the same. Works with medium and small tiles.
I found it doesn't work with all tiles. Not with Microsoft Office ones for instance. Others have been OK using the program's own embedded icons while others have been better using custom made images. This is dependent on the icons supplied with programs. TileIconifier is quite a good program and I thought it worth a mention. It is still being actively developed by the look of it. Yes, that's true, it doesn't need any other app to work. The program has improved since I started using it. It lists the Start Screen tiles but can miss some of them. There wasn't a way that I could find to make the program include them. The latest version has overcome that by giving a way to browse to a program and use its icon ..or an image.
